Boosts employee morale & engagement

A key benefit of a corporate retreat away from the office is that it boosts employee morale and engagement. This is due to retreats giving employees a strong sense of belonging in the business, which increases productivity levels and makes them feel more motivated and engaged in work.

Corporate retreats provide a break from daily life and work tasks, giving your employees a chance to relax and recharge. This helps to reduce stress levels and improve their well-being, which also contributes to motivation and productivity. They also give staff an opportunity to connect with colleagues away from work, getting to know each other personally. This builds a community of strong relationships that gives your company shared values and purpose.

Improves teamwork & collaboration

A corporate retreat also improves teamwork and collaboration within your business. Having strong teamwork skills across the team and good collaboration is vital to make your business successful. Going on a corporate retreat gives the chance for employees to improve their communication skills and gain strong working relationships amongst their colleagues. Being out of the normal work environment and put into new surroundings helps to make it a little bit easier for staff to get on with each other as it’s a comfortable environment that promotes collaboration. Plus, it can break down barriers and welcome open conversations. This increases trust in your business, which helps it to succeed.

Encourages creativity

Innovation in business is a key skill to have, but these unique ideas don’t just come out of nowhere. Corporate retreats can inspire employees and get their creative juices flowing. This is because of the new environment and fun activities, which allow your staff to think in different ways, thinking outside of the box. Activities like creative workshops and problem-solving challenges are used a lot in corporate retreats. These encourage employees to view situations from different angles and also take on others’ perspectives, learning and growing their skills so they can bring that creativity into the workplace.

Motivates the team

A corporate retreat is the ultimate way to motivate your team. Motivation is sparked through team members having the opportunity to get close to the company management. It is also a place where your team can mingle with colleagues they usually wouldn’t interact with, which can improve motivation when they’re back at the office.

Highlights hidden talents

Corporate retreats provide staff with a mixture of activities and give them time to relax. These events are a more informal setting, so it allows your team to have fun conversations where you can find out interesting information about everybody. People’s hidden talents can be revealed through conversations and fun activities. These can be used in the workplace to help streamline the way the business works or can just let everyone get to know each other better.

Provides leadership & professional development opportunities

If you host a corporate retreat for your team, you can give a one-of-a-kind opportunity to staff members to develop their leadership and professional development skills. Activities in corporate retreats give everyone the chance to try something new, take on different roles and responsibilities, and manage a small team to victory. This highlights emerging leaders in your workplace and equips them with the skills and knowledge needed to be successful. It can encourage you to give them a leadership role in the future.

As well as this, a corporate retreat offers employees opportunities to develop their knowledge and skills in a wide range of areas through the workshops and activities. Employees can return to work more knowledgeable and with better skills to improve their overall work and productivity.

Reduces stress

The workplace is filled with stressful zones where mounting work puts pressure on staff and distractions occur daily. Stress can lead to a lack of productivity, mistakes being made, and health conditions in your employees. If you feel like your team is stressed out, booking a corporate retreat can be just the thing they need. A corporate retreat can be a mood booster as getting out of the work environment instantly tones down the stress and brings fun for staff.

It gives them a short break to de-stress and recharge, allowing them to return to work feeling refreshed. Corporate retreats can also be made to ensure a screen detox to help mental well-being and physical health as employees work with screens every day. Don’t allow the use of phones, laptops, and gadgets.

Reduces employee turnover

If your business is seeing a high turnover, a corporate retreat may be able to fix this. It is a valuable asset to reduce employee turnover because you provide staff with enjoyment and a chance to recharge. They can also bond and reconnect with their passion for their role if that had been lost. The relaxed and informal atmosphere encourages and nurtures connections, leading to staff feeling valued at the workplace and that they are more than just a number, they’re a part of something bigger.
